Education

Migrate Student Records from legacy SIS

Extract enrollment data, transcripts, and course histories even from systems built in the '90s.

Book a demo (opens in a new tab)
Loved by leading companies
  • Order.co
  • Rillet
  • CurbWaste
  • Granum
  • Cariina
  • Arketa
  • NectarVet
  • Golf Live
Problem

Student data is locked in legacy systems.

Schools and districts have decades of records trapped in outdated SIS and LMS platforms. Complex relationships make migration a nightmare.

// 01 //

Academic records are deeply nested

Students, courses, grades, credentials, enrollments, and institutions all need to stay connected.

// 02 //

Legacy systems resist extraction

PowerSchool, Blackboard, Canvas, homegrown systems, proprietary exports, and undocumented databases all behave differently.

// 03 //

Academic calendars raise the stakes

With school timelines, you only get one shot. Summer break or bust.

1chance to go live before fall semester

Most education data lives in legacy systems that were never designed for modern migration timelines.

Solution

Win the deal in spring. Go live before fall.

Rubie extracts complete student records from any legacy SIS, handling the complex academic hierarchies that make education data uniquely challenging.

Smart Extractor

Extract from PowerSchool, Blackboard, Canvas, homegrown systems, proprietary exports, and undocumented databases.

Autonomous Mapping

Map institutions, programs, courses, sections, enrollments, and grades while adapting to each district's data structure.

Clean & Validate

Deduplicate student records, validate transcript accuracy, and ensure credential and enrollment data integrity.

It's a no brainer to use Rubie. If you were to take Rubie away, I think I would quit that part of my job.

Your questions answered

How does Rubie access portals without an API?

Rubie operates portals through a browser, the way a human would, so teams can extract, transform, and load data even when an API or pre-built integration is not available.

Is credential and login data secure?

Rubie is built for secure data handling, including SOC 2 Type 2 certified controls, encrypted workflows, and auditability for sensitive customer data.

What happens when a portal UI changes?

Rubie workflows are designed around browser automation and data validation, so teams can identify changes, adjust the workflow, and keep migrations moving without rebuilding a connector from scratch.

How long does it take to set up?

Setup depends on the source system and target schema, but the goal is to move teams from weeks or months of manual scoping to repeatable workflows that can run in days.

Can we use Rubie for ongoing syncs, not just one-time migrations?

Yes. Rubie can support repeatable extraction and transformation workflows when the same source or data motion needs to run again.

What systems can Rubie load data into?

Rubie transforms source data into the schema your product or operational system expects, including application databases, CRMs, ERPs, CSV handoffs, and custom destinations.

// rubie //

Your customers are waiting on data that lives in a portal.

Book a Demo (opens in a new tab)